Nat King Cole once sang "Our love affair is a wondrous thing . . . a love affair to remember." But a revengeful person may want to dis-member that memory-with a sharp object. Nola Martin has recently moved back to her hometown of Cider Crossing. There she bought an older home which she is remodeling while also working part-time as a reporter for the local newspaper. Things are quietly humming along until body parts start cropping up all over the tiny town. At the same time her mother's friend, Myrtle Maxwell, goes missing. Once again Nola finds herself sifting through several clues that have been dropped into her lap. Are the gruesome discoveries and Myrtle's disappearance related? Or, is that simply a coincidence? Nola soon discovers the old-timers in the community have quite a history, as well as guarded secrets. Where is Myrtle? And who is missing a hand, foot and finger? It doesn't take long for Nola to realize that she definitely has her work "cut out" for her-in more ways than one. But the closer she gets to solving the mystery, the closer she gets to becoming body parts herself.
